Senior Analyst- Account to Report

Johnson & Johnson Johnson & Johnson · Pharma · Bangalore, Karnataka, India

This role is within the Finance and Accounting team, responsible for the complete and accurate accounting for Balance Sheet and Income Statement processes. Key responsibilities include creating sales orders, purchase orders, reconciling balances, monitoring aging, and performing balance sheet reconciliations. The role also involves driving process standardization and ensuring timely closing of financial periods in compliance with internal audit and SOX requirements.
